Good Internet Explorer Tip. John Walkenbach passes along a great Internet Explorer tip: This may be common knowledge, but it's new to me: You can over-ride the font size specified in cascading style sheets. I've always been annoyed by web designers who feel compelled to use 8-point fonts, and do so by using CSS. This type of font size specification is not affected by IE's View * Text Size command. The solution: Choose Tools * Internet Options, click the Accessibility button, and put a checkmark next to 'Ignore font sizes specified on web page.' When that setting is in effect you can zoom the text on any page (including the Ctrl+Mouse Wheel method). Checking out those Accessibility settings had never occurred to me.
